Blink Fitness Names David Collignon as VP of Operations

Blink Fitness has appointed David Collignon as its vice president of operations. Prior, Collignon served as vice president of strategic sourcing and procurement for Equinox Holdings, which includes Equinox, PURE Yoga, SoulCycle and Blink Fitness.

Prior to working for Equinox Holdings, Collignon earned extensive multi-unit retail operations experience with The Children’s Place, at one point overseeing 80-plus locations and more than 1,300 employees.

Screen Shot 2016-05-18 at 2.12.22 PM“David will be a great addition to Blink’s world-class leadership team,” said Todd Magazine, president of Blink Fitness, in a press release. “His extensive multi-unit retail experience will be particularly helpful as we look to accelerate our already strong growth and expand our national footprint. In addition, his deep understanding of the fitness industry, particularly the luxury space, will enable Blink to increase its member experience advantages over other brands in the high volume, low priced segment.”

Blink Fitness currently has more than 50 company-owned locations currently open or in development in the New York Tri-State area. In the spring of 2015, Blink Fitness launched a national franchising program with a goal of reaching more than 300 company-owned and franchise clubs nationwide by 2020. Blink’s first two franchisees signed on this past December.

In April 2016, Blink Fitness also announced that Dos Condon would be appointed to the newly created role of vice president of franchise operations. In this new role, he will work to advance Blink Fitness’ franchising initiatives, and will be the point person for franchise partners.

Founded in 2011, Blink Fitness has a unique brand philosophy, “Mood Above Muscle,” which puts the inner-benefits of fitness front and center, celebrating the positive feeling you get from exercise, not just the physical benefits.
